WP Engine “LONG QUERY” MySQL Error Logs Explained

When using Pods on a site that is hosted on WP Engine, you may recently have begun to see “Long Query” errors in your site error logs, due to a recent update to their platform.  This error is generated by any MySQL query that is longer than 1,024 characters. While Pods does, in at least one …

Next Dev Meeting: July 22nd, 2013

Join us at our next #pods-dev meeting on Monday, July 22nd, 2013 at 12:30pm CDT via Freenode (web chat available at: https://pods.io/forums/dev-chat/) We’ll be talking config portability/versioning surrounding Packages, registering content types/fields via code within plugins/themes, and how best to create upgrade paths for your own content types and fields.
